The History of the Origin of the Name Taliesin

The name Taliesin has its roots in Welsh mythology and poetry. Taliesin was a legendary bard in Welsh literature, known for his wisdom and mystical powers. The name is derived from the Welsh words “tal” meaning “brow” or “forehead,” and “iesin” which could be translated as “shining” or “radiant.” Thus, the name Taliesin can be interpreted as “radiant brow” or “shining forehead.”

In Welsh mythology, Taliesin is often associated with poetic inspiration, prophecy, and transformation. He is considered one of the greatest bards of Wales, with stories of his adventures and encounters with magic and the supernatural.
